What affects the price

When planning a hardscape project, several factors influence the total investment. The type of materials you select—whether natural stone, concrete pavers, or permeable options—plays a significant role. The scope of work, including site preparation, excavation, and existing landscape removal, also impacts the bottom line. Projects involving complex patterns, curves, or integrated features like fire pits and retaining walls require more labor and time. What is the process for installing a paver walkway in Omaha?

Installing a paver walkway in Omaha involves excavating the path and establishing a stable, compacted base of gravel and sand for proper drainage and support, essential for the region's climate. Pavers are then carefully laid in the desired pattern, ensuring consistent spacing and alignment.
